Setting Up Stereo Mix On Your Computer

To set up Stereo Mix on your computer, you’ll first want to ensure that your sound card or audio interface supports this feature. Next, you’ll need to access your computer’s sound settings, which can typically be found in the control panel or system preferences. Look for the “Recording” tab and check if Stereo Mix is listed as an available recording device. If it’s not visible, you may need to enable it by right-clicking in the empty white space and selecting “Show Disabled Devices” and “Show Disconnected Devices.”

Once Stereo Mix is enabled, you can right-click on it and select “Set as Default Device” to make it the primary recording input for your computer. Finally, adjust the volume levels and settings as needed to ensure that Stereo Mix is capturing the desired audio inputs from your system. Integrating Stereo Mix With Audio Recording Software

Integrating Stereo Mix with audio recording software allows you to capture the audio output from your system, including the sound from any running applications. This integration is particularly useful for creating tutorials, recording online streams, or conducting remote interviews.
To achieve this integration, you can use popular audio recording software such as Audacity, Adobe Audition, or OBS Studio. These programs enable you to select the Stereo Mix as the recording input source, effectively capturing all the system’s audio. Once configured, you can start recording your audio mix and save it in various formats, ensuring high-quality output.

When integrating Stereo Mix with audio recording software, it’s essential to adjust the recording levels to prevent clipping or distortion.
